Basic & Intermediate Helicopter
Washington Administrative Code (WAC) 118.04(3)(h) requires that all SAR personnel possess demonstrated knowledge and proficiency in helicopter operations. In addition, the emergency management division must approve the specific curriculum. By agreement of King County Sheriff's Office, and the unit leaders of King County Search and Rescue Association, an initial course must be taken within one year of joining a member unit, and before an individual may participate in a mission outside of King County.
For Field Members, this training must be refreshed every two years. Member Units may enforce higher standards within their own organization.
